Transaction 2bc2b63bfa686a15f7519a43111c672fd95d1e64d18c2a401cbdec767ca57732
1 Input
2 Outputs
- 2bc2b63bfa686a15f7519a43111c672fd95d1e64d18c2a401cbdec767ca57732:0
- 2bc2b63bfa686a15f7519a43111c672fd95d1e64d18c2a401cbdec767ca57732:1
value 14942
address 14r4Rk3gRmzo6aW7f3VCSFZEpJ2sztz8qR
value 556492
address 1up7ARE8QRPd4UgpUycLoDp1QETY9pry2